Parmesan Roasted Garlic Artisan Bread

A heavenly creation that combines the rich nuttiness of Parmesan cheese with the sweet notes of roasted garlic, perfect for any occasion.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 15 minutes
Course Appetizer, Side Dish
Cuisine American, Italian
Servings 8 slices
Calories 180 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 packet active dry yeast (2 1/4 tsp)
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
  • 1 1/2 cups warm water (110°F) Should feel like bathwater
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 head of garlic To be roasted
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on sugar

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and roast the garlic head wrapped in foil for 30-35 minutes until soft.
  • In a small b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ast; let sit for 5-10 minutes until it’s foamy.
  • In a large mixing bowl, mix flour and salt together.
  • Make a well in the center, then add the yeast mixture along with the roasted garlic (squeeze out the cloves).
  • Stir until a dough forms, then knead on a floured surface for 8-10 minutes.
  •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over, and let it rise for 1-2 hours until it doubles in size.
  • Punch down the dough and fold in the Parmesan cheese.
  • Shape the dough into a loaf and place it in a prepared baking pan; let it rise again for 30-60 minutes.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es until golden and sounds hollow when tapped.
  • Let cool slightly before slicing and enjoy.

Notes

This bread is great served warm with butter or alongside soups. Store at room temperature for 2-3 days or refrigerate for longer storage. Reheat for best taste.
